Sauteed Spinach With Mushrooms
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 10 Minutes
Cook Time: 8 Minutes
Ready In: 18 Minutes
Servings: 8
Just like the spinach side dish I had at an expensive Chicago steak house. I only use fresh spinach for this, but it can be used with frozen. Just substitute 4 pkg. (10 oz. each) frozen spinach leaves, thawed and drained, for the fresh spinach. Cook mushrooms and garlic as directed. Add spinach; cook until heated through, stirring frequently. Continue as directed.
Ingredients:
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 (8 ounce) package fresh mushrooms, sliced
2 garlic cloves, minced
2 lbs fresh spinach leaves, cleaned, torn
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1/3 cup kraft 100% parmesan cheese
Directions:
1. HEAT oil in large skillet on medium-high heat. Add mushrooms and garlic; cook and stir until mushrooms are tender. Reduce heat to medium.
2. ADD spinach; cook and stir 5 minutes or until spinach is wilted but still bright green.
3. STIR in salt and pepper; sprinkle with Parmesan cheese. Serve immediately.
